Phyllosilicates-based nanomaterials, particularly iron-rich vermiculite (VMT), have wide applications in biomedicine. However, the lack of effective methods to activate functional layer covered by external inert limits their future applications. Herein, we report a mineral phase reconfiguration strategy prepare novel nanozymes molten salt method. The peroxidase-like activity VMT nanozyme is 10 times that VMT, due electronic structure change iron VMT. Density-functional theory calculations confirmed upward shifted d-band center promoted adsorption H2O2 on active sites and significantly elongated O–O bond lengths. exhibited nearly 100% antibacterial toward Escherichia coli (E. coli) Staphylococcus aureus (S. aureus), much higher than 10%, S. 21%). This work provides new insights for rational design efficient bioactive phyllosilicates-based nanozyme.
